I recently ordered some Divinycell H45 foam from AC Spruce. The price has doubled from what is listed in their current catalog. Does anyone know of a source for foam other than Wickes or AC Spruce?
I am located in S. California.

I bought Confor foam and other good FAA approved denser base material from Skandia.
www.SkandiaInc.com
They were resonably priced much lower than Spruce or Oregon and have any kind of foam or upholstery material you could imagine. Quick delivery.
